😐A single person spends $1,716 per month in Medellin vs $1,047 in Port Shepstone, rent included.
😐A couple spends around $2,527 per month in Medellin vs $1,638 in Port Shepstone, rent included.
😐A family of three spends $3,338 per month in Medellin vs $2,228 in Port Shepstone, rent included.
😐Medellin costs about 64% more than Port Shepstone, driven mainly by Groceries & Markets.
📊Medellin sits 25% above the global median, while Port Shepstone is 24% below – they fall on opposite sides of the world average.

🏠A central one-bedroom costs $1,060 in Medellin versus $399 in Port Shepstone. Rent is usually the largest line item in a monthly budget, so the gap here sets the tone for the overall comparison.
💰Salaries run about 360% higher in Port Shepstone, which reinforces the cost advantage – you earn more and spend less. Purchasing power leans clearly in its favor.
🛒A mid-range dinner for two costs $48.00 in Medellin versus $40.00 in Port Shepstone. Monthly groceries follow the same trend: $303 vs $148 – making Port Shepstone the more affordable choice for daily food spending.

Medellin vs Port Shepstone: Cost of Living - Frequently Asked Questions
Is Port Shepstone cheaper than Medellin?
Yes – Medellin is pricier by about 64%, and the gap shows up most in Groceries & Markets. It's not just housing either; the difference applies across most spending categories.
What income do you need for each city?
For a comfortable life, plan on about $2,574 per month in Medellin and $1,571 in Port Shepstone. That covers rent, food, utilities, transport, and enough left over to feel settled – not just surviving.
Which city has lower housing costs?
Rent is clearly cheaper in Port Shepstone, especially for central apartments. Housing is actually the single biggest factor behind the overall cost gap between these two cities.
Is eating out cheaper in Medellin or in Port Shepstone?
A mid-range dinner for two costs $48.00 in Medellin and $40.00 in Port Shepstone. That's a good indicator of the overall restaurant and café pricing gap between the two cities.
How do food prices compare in Medellin and in Port Shepstone?
Groceries cost about 105% more in Medellin, though it depends on what you buy. Local produce may be comparable; imported and premium items show the biggest price gap.
Is $1,000 a realistic budget for living in Medellin or in Port Shepstone?
A $1,000 monthly budget goes further in Port Shepstone, where all-in costs run around $1,047, than in Medellin at $1,716. In Port Shepstone it covers expenses comfortably, while in Medellin it requires careful planning or may not stretch far enough.
Is Medellin or Port Shepstone more family-friendly?
Families tend to lean toward Port Shepstone – lower housing and cheaper childcare make a real difference, especially on a single income or when paying for private education.
